Possible disadvantages of Software Donation

  • Maintenance Costs
    Recipient organizations might still face ongoing maintenance, training, and support costs related to the donated software.
  • Compatibility Issues
    Donated software might not be compatible with the existing systems of the recipient organization, leading to potential integration challenges.
  • Underutilization
    There is a risk that the recipient organization may lack the technical expertise to fully utilize the software, leading to underutilization of the donation.
  • Licensing Restrictions
    Some donated software comes with licensing restrictions that could limit how the recipient can use or distribute the software.
  • Dependency
    Recipient organizations may become dependent on the donated software, potentially facing challenges if the donation is not renewed or supported in the future.
  • Perceived Obligation
    Recipient organizations might feel a sense of obligation or pressure to speak favorably about the donating company, potentially compromising their objectivity.

React Server features and specs

  • Server-side rendering built-in
    React Server provides built-in server-side rendering (SSR) out of the box, which improves initial page load performance and SEO without requiring complex custom setup.
  • Fast page transitions
    React Server supports fast client-side page transitions after the initial server render, giving users a smooth single-page application experience while retaining SSR benefits.
  • Built on React
    Since it is built on top of React, developers already familiar with React can leverage their existing knowledge and the vast React ecosystem of components and libraries.
  • Code splitting and lazy loading
    React Server supports automatic code splitting and lazy loading of components, which helps reduce the initial bundle size and improves page load times for end users.
  • Simplified SSR configuration
    Compared to setting up SSR manually with React, React Server abstracts away much of the complexity involved in server rendering, routing, and hydration, making it easier to get started.

Possible disadvantages of React Server

  • Small community and ecosystem
    React Server has a relatively small community compared to mainstream frameworks like Next.js or Remix, which means fewer tutorials, third-party plugins, and community support resources are available.
  • Limited maintenance and updates
    The project has seen limited active development and maintenance over time, raising concerns about long-term viability, bug fixes, and compatibility with newer versions of React.
  • Sparse documentation
    The documentation for React Server is not as comprehensive or well-maintained as that of more popular alternatives, making it harder for new developers to learn and troubleshoot issues.
  • Fewer features compared to alternatives
    Compared to mature frameworks like Next.js, React Server lacks many modern features such as API routes, built-in image optimization, incremental static regeneration, and a rich plugin ecosystem.
  • Risk of project abandonment
    Given the low activity on the project's repository and the dominance of competing frameworks, there is a risk that the project may become abandoned, leaving adopters without future support or updates.
